Global Organo Polyphosphates Market size was valued at USD 885.3 million in 2024. The market is projected to grow from USD 952.6 million in 2025 to USD 1.46 billion by 2032, exhibiting a CAGR of 6.3% during the forecast period.
Organo polyphosphates, also known as polyphosphate esters (POPEs), are an important class of organophosphorus compounds. They are produced by reacting a phosphoric acid derivative, such as an aryl or alkyl dihalophosphate or a phosphoric anhydride, with a diol or diol prepolymer. These compounds serve as versatile intermediates and additives, primarily functioning as effective flame retardants in polymers, but also finding significant use as water treatment agents, food additives, and refractory bonding agents.
The market is experiencing steady growth driven by stringent fire safety regulations across the construction and electronics industries, which is increasing the demand for high-performance flame retardants. Furthermore, the expansion of the water treatment sector, particularly in developing economies, and the consistent demand for food-grade phosphates as preservatives are contributing to market expansion. While the market is growing, it faces challenges related to environmental and health concerns associated with certain halogenated compounds, prompting a shift towards more eco-friendly alternatives. Key industry players are actively engaged in research and development to meet these evolving demands. For instance, leading companies like BASF, ICL, and Evonik are focusing on developing novel, sustainable organo polyphosphate formulations to capture market share in this evolving landscape.
